Comprehensive Engine Specifications & Factory Torques
Working on the classic BMW small six requires strict adherence to factory-specified tightening torques and machining limits. The BMW 320 320/6 323i E21 M20 Engine Workshop Manual Section 11 provides exhaustive data tables covering:
- Cylinder Head Fasteners: Two-stage torque specification (Stage 1: 30 to 35 Nm / 22 to 26 lb.ft; Stage 2: 60 to 65 Nm / 44 to 48 lb.ft) carried out in a strict center-outward crosswise pattern on a cold engine.
- Connecting Rod Big-End Bolts: Tightened initially to 20 Nm (14.7 lb.ft), followed by a mandatory 70-degree angle of rotation using BMW angle torque tool 11 2 110 (always replacing bolts when rebuilding).
- Main Bearing Caps: Torqued to 58.9 to 65.7 Nm (43.4 to 48.4 lb.ft) with bearing clearances checked individually using Plastigage PG 1.
- Crankshaft Vibration Damper Central Hub: Heavy-duty M18 x 1.5 hex bolt torqued to 392.3 to 432.1 Nm (298 to 319 lb.ft).
- Flywheel to Crankshaft: Torqued to 98.1 to 112.8 Nm (72 to 83 lb.ft) secured with Loctite No. 270 compound.
- Toothed Belt Sprockets: Camshaft M10 bolt torqued to 54.9 to 64.7 Nm (40.5 to 47.7 lb.ft); intermediate shaft M10 bolt torqued to 39.3 to 43.2 Nm (29 to 32 lb.ft).
- Precision Clearances: Piston installed clearance of 0.035 ± 0.010 mm; valve operating clearance of 0.25 mm cold; crankshaft axial endplay limits (0.080 to 0.163 mm); and connecting rod permissible twist of 0° 30′.

Electrical & Oscilloscope Diagnostic Systems
A notable feature of this manual is its extensive coverage of factory diagnostic procedures using the BMW program tester and digital tester. It details troubleshooting protocols for both contact-breaker and contactless transistorized coil ignition systems. Step-by-step oscillograph analysis instructions guide the technician through identifying defective alternator diodes (open or short-circuited positive, negative, or exciter diodes), measuring capacitor series resistance, setting dwell angles (35° to 41° on mechanical points or checking the fixed electronic dwell curve of 42° ± 10° at 1500 rpm), testing cam lobe displacement, and calibrating both centrifugal and vacuum advance/retard curves. These procedures allow vintage BMW enthusiasts and specialist mechanics to tune the ignition curve and cylinder balance to exact factory parameters.
